Transaction 72cfdbe959635677783f0dabf8802d7a0d116143593106bf69f386f92681dc24

2 Input
2 Outputs
  • 72cfdbe959635677783f0dabf8802d7a0d116143593106bf69f386f92681dc24:0
  • value  7845935
    address  3HUJLHt6E59Prr9ih2oW6r3F35wEv58hjd
  • 72cfdbe959635677783f0dabf8802d7a0d116143593106bf69f386f92681dc24:1
  • value  28365411
    address  bc1qhfncm7mgy843l8t48sg9qaudw3jyhy2hczt696